Roubini: Trump-Iran War Would Spike Oil to $200, Tank Markets
Source: cnbc.com
- Economist Nouriel Roubini warns a Trump-launched war with Iran could spike oil prices dramatically.
- He predicts oil could hit $130 per barrel or even $200 if conflict escalates.
- Markets would crash, recession would hit, and peace talks would end immediately.
Nouriel Roubini, known as "Dr. Doom" for his crisis predictions, says President Trump's potential military strike on Iran would devastate global markets. He's responding to reports of Trump considering bombing Iran's nuclear sites to force nuclear talks. This matters because it could trigger massive oil shocks, economic turmoil, and the collapse of any diplomatic path forward.
